Summary
A vulnerability identified as problematic has been detected in Shadow Op Software Dragon Server 1.0/2.0.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the component Telnet Server. Performing a manipulation of the argument Username results in denial of service.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2000-0480. Furthermore, an exploit is available. It is suggested to use restrictive firewalling.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Shadow Op Software Dragon Server 1.0/2.0. It has been classified as problematic. This affects some unknown functionality of the component Telnet Server. The manipulation of the argument Username with an unknown input leads to a denial of service v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-404. The product does not release or incorrectly releases a resource before it is made available for re-use. This is going to have an impact on integrity. The summary by CVE is:
Dragon telnet server all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service via a long username.
The weakness was published 06/16/2000 by Ussr Labs as not defined posting (Bugtraq). It is possible to read the advisory at marc.theaimsgroup.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2000-0480.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. Technical details and a public exploit are known.
A public exploit has been developed in Python. The exploit is shared for download at securityfocus.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ept. The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 10451 (Dragon Telnet Server Login Name Handling Remote Overflow DoS),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Windows and running in the context r.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 27093 (Shadow Op Software Dragon Server Multiple Vulnerabilities).
It is possible to mitigate the weakness by firewalling .
The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(4690), Exploit-DB (20016), Tenable (10451), SecurityFocus (BID 1352†) and Vulnerability Center (SBV-1615†).
